Foundation Overview
Based in Portland, OR, George And Carolyn Goodall Foundation has awarded 21 grants totaling $49,860 to organizations in Oregon. Individual grants range from $793 to $6,050, with a median award of $946.

Geographic Focus
100% of all grants are concentrated in Oregon, demonstrating highly focused geographic giving. This foundation prioritizes deep community impact in its primary service area. Within Oregon, funding concentrates in Portland (67%), Forest Grove (33%).

Form 990-PF Research Tips
- Review Part XV for detailed grant recipient information and funding purposes
- Check Part I for total assets, annual giving amounts, and payout requirements
- Examine Part VIII for key personnel compensation and board structure
- Look for trends across multiple years to understand giving patterns
